What Causes Bump Near Anus?

default
Posted on Mon, 20 Apr 2015
Question: Hello Doctor,

My anus has a soft bump or its swallon. there is no irritation, itch, pain or bleeding in the stool.

doctor
Answered by Dr. T Chandrakant (45 minutes later)
Brief Answer:
Most probably prolapsed piles.

Detailed Answer:
Hi.
Thanks for your query and clear picture.
Noted the history of soft bumps, no irritation, no itching, no pain , no bleeding.

These are appearing like prolapsed Hemorrhoids (piles). The prolapse is a part of this problem hence the appearance as seen in the picture.

I can understand as these are asymptomatic, you may not like any surgery.
The choice is yours.

I hope this answer helps you.

What are the treatments avaiable, is it contagious ? Is there any medicine which can or just a surgery ? there was another doctor i found online told me they look like anal skin tags
doctor
Answered by Dr. T Chandrakant (1 hour later)
Brief Answer:
Not contagious; surgery is the only option.

Detailed Answer:
Surgery is the only option in such a case.
It is not contagious. Anal skin tags are very small and are present only at the front or the back portion and are due to anal fissure.
Anal fissure is a very painful condition.

Therefore I did not consider skin tag as the first possibility.
